You could spend today exploring Shanghai or join an optional excursion to Suzhou. Which is located on China's historic Grand Canal. This beautiful 2,500-year-old city is famed for its landscaped gardens and traditional architecture, and many of the gardens you will see date back as far as the 10th century and are still intact. As you wander around you'll see narrow canals crossed by stone bridges and lined with rickety wooden houses. You'll also take a boat trip on the canal to see this historic town from a different perspective.
The Humble Administrator's Garden, listed as a UNESCO World Heritage Site, is one of the most famous and best-preserved gardens in China, and we will visit this today after a rickshaw ride through Suzhou's winding lanes.
Another highlight of the excursion will be a visit to the Institute of Silk Embroidery, where you will see artists at work creating elaborate pieces which can take months, even years to complete.

Today you'll disembark the ship in Chongqing and set off to explore further by land. You'll start with a visit to Ciqikou Old Town, whose history can be traced back more than 1,700 years. During the Ming and Qing Dynasties it was known for its production of porcelain, and more than 20 ancient kiln sites have been discovered here. Its houses also date back to the Ming and Qing Dynasties, so admire incredible architecture made from bamboo and timber. The village is also a great place to watch local women at work in embroidery workshops and to stop for tea, as there are more than 100 tea bars to choose from. You'll also see the Guild Hall, a magnificent complex of houses, prayer houses and shops built by immigrants during the Qing Dynasty. Today's the day that you are going to see one of the world's most remarkable sights, the Terracotta Army at Li Shan Mountain. Discovered in the 1970s by farmers digging a well, this collection of at least 6,000 life-size terracotta figures was interred in 200 BC with the first Qin emperor. The warriors, representing individuals of the Imperial Guard, are grouped in battle order, rank by rank. Some are mounted on horse-drawn chariots and others are armed with spears, swords and crossbows. This dazzling display of Chinese military power is quite simply breathtaking.
